Unveiling the Data Exposure: A Critical Security Flaw
The core of the problem lay in a profound security flaw that allowed unauthorized access to highly personal information. This breach compromised users' telephone numbers, intimate details of their recorded conversations, and verbatim transcripts of these calls. Neon's Response: Temporary Shutdown for Enhanced Security
Following the disclosure of the security vulnerability, Alex Kiam, the founder of Neon, issued a statement to users, announcing a temporary suspension of the app's services. The message indicated that this measure was being taken to implement additional layers of security, aiming to safeguard user data amidst the platform's rapid expansion. While the founder's intentions appeared to be to reassure users, the communication notably omitted specific details about the extent of the data breach, leaving many questions unanswered regarding the fate of their exposed information.
The Unseen Vulnerability: How Data Was Compromised
Further investigation into the security lapse revealed that the flaw was not immediately apparent to logged-in users. Instead, it was uncovered through specialized network analysis tools, which demonstrated that data streams, both entering and exiting the application, were vulnerable. Crucially, the exposed data included direct links to audio files of recorded calls and their textual transcriptions, which were accessible to anyone with the corresponding URL. This technical oversight allowed sensitive conversations to be potentially intercepted and accessed by external parties, fundamentally undermining the app's privacy assurances.
Beyond Call Recordings: Metadata and Broader Implications
The breach extended beyond just the content of calls. Investigators also found that Neon's servers inadvertently exposed metadata related to recent user interactions. This supplementary information comprised the user's personal contact number, the number they dialed, the duration of the call, and the precise time it occurred, alongside details about earnings generated from these calls. The comprehensive nature of the exposed data magnified the privacy implications, revealing a far more extensive compromise than initially perceived.
